 | | Arthur Kornberg was born in Brooklyn, New York in 1918 and educated in its public schools. |
 | | The members of the Stanford Biochemistry Department - Robert Baldwin, Paul Berg, David Hogness, Dale Kaiser, Arthur Kornberg and Robert Lehman - stayed together as a cohesive unit for forty years until retirement. |
